Yemen, Lebanon discuss higher education cooperation
[08/11/2017 05:56]

BEIRUT-SABA
Yemen's Ambassador to Lebanon Abdullah al-Duais and the Rector of Lebanese UniversityFuadAyyoub discussed on Wednesday cooperation between the two countries in field of higher education.

The two parties also discussed means of implementing the executive program of cultural exchange agreement between Yemen and Lebanon and finalizing measures of registering Yemeni students for this year.

Ambassador al-Duais reviewed a number of topics concerning Yemeni students in the university, including obstacles of obtaining a foreign language, which hinders Yemeni students to attend scientific colleges and possibility of enabling the students a chance of a year qualification at the languages center of the university before attending their sections.

He highlighted the role of the university and its unique capabilities and prestigious recognition across universities in the region, thanking the university for good treatment of Yemeni students.

For his part, the Rector of the Lebanese University confirmed cooperation with Yemeni students and solving all obstacles facing them within available capabilities.
